What Are Methylated Multivitamins?
Methylated multivitamins are dietary supplements that contain vitamins and minerals in their methylated forms. Methylation is a biochemical process that is essential for numerous bodily functions, including detoxification, DNA synthesis, and the metabolism of hormones and neurotransmitters. Methylated vitamins, such as methylcobalamin (B12) and methylfolate (B9), are more bioavailable than their non-methylated counterparts, meaning they are more easily absorbed and utilized by the body.
These multivitamins are particularly beneficial for individuals with certain genetic variations, such as MTHFR (methylenetetrahydrofolate reductase) mutations, which can impair the body's ability to process folate and other B vitamins. By providing these nutrients in their active forms, methylated multivitamins can support optimal health and prevent deficiencies.

Key Ingredients in Methylated Multivitamins
When selecting a methylated multivitamin, it's essential to look for specific key ingredients that contribute to their efficacy:
- Methylcobalamin (Vitamin B12): The active form of B12, crucial for energy production, nerve function, and red blood cell formation.
- Methylfolate (Vitamin B9): The bioactive form of folate that supports DNA synthesis and cellular function.
- Pyridoxal 5-Phosphate (Vitamin B6): The active form of B6, essential for neurotransmitter synthesis and metabolism.
- Vitamin D3: Supports bone health, immune function, and mood regulation.
- Minerals: Look for essential minerals like zinc, magnesium, and selenium that support overall health.
Understanding Methylation
Methylation is a crucial biochemical process that involves the addition of a methyl group (one carbon atom and three hydrogen atoms) to DNA, proteins, and other molecules. This process regulates gene expression, detoxifies harmful substances, and plays a role in neurotransmitter production. Methylation is vital for maintaining cellular health and preventing various diseases.

Frequently Asked Questions
Are methylated multivitamins safe to take?
Yes, methylated multivitamins are generally safe for most individuals. However, it's essential to consult with a healthcare professional before starting any new supplement regimen, especially if you have underlying health conditions or take medications.
Can I get enough methylated vitamins from food?
While certain foods are rich in methylated forms of vitamins (e.g., leafy greens for folate, animal products for B12), many people may still require supplementation to meet their nutritional needs, especially if they have dietary restrictions.
